CubCrafters Fx-3· N3XC

Date
February 28, 2020
Location
Sonoma/schellville, CA
Conditions
VMC
Record
Published September 26, 2020

Primary finding

Probable cause

The pilot's inadvertent activation of the left brake during the landing roll, which resulted in a loss of directional control, a runway excursion, and collision with a ditch.

Investigator assessment

Analysis narrative

The pilot reported that, during a wheel landing in the tailwheel-equipped airplane, he inadvertently applied left brake pressure, and the airplane veered off the edge of the runway into tall grass. The pilot's corrective action was ineffective, and the airplane subsequently impacted an irrigation ditch, which resulted in substantial damage to the nose and firewall. The pilot reported that there were no preaccident mechanical malfunctions or failures with the airplane that would have precluded normal operation.
